Connect the camera to a printer supporting PictBridge (Wireless LAN) via Wi-Fi to print images.
This section describes how to connect the camera directly to a printer via Wi-Fi.
IMPORTANT
- To establish a Wi-Fi connection, operations on the printer are required. For details, refer to the printerâs instruction manual.
- When in the < : > or < : > modes or when Multi Shot Noise Reduction is set, the camera cannot be connected to a printer via Wi-Fi.
Step 1: Connecting the Camera to a Printer via Wi-Fi 1. Turn on the camera and the printer.
2. Press the cameraâs < > button.
3. Select [Wi-Fi settings].
4. Select [Wi-Fi].
5. Select [Enable].
6. When the following screen appears, press < >.
7. Enter the nickname. You can enter any characters between 1 to 8 characters in length.
When you finish entering, press the <MENU> button.
*For more information on using the keyboard, please refer to "Using the Virtual Keyboard".
NOTE
Before setting up a connection, set the cameraâs nickname (for identification).
When the camera is connected to another device via a wireless LAN, the nickname will be displayed on the device. Be sure to set a nickname as otherwise you cannot go to the wireless LAN settings screen.
8. When the following screen appears, select [OK], then press < >.
To return to the screen that appears when the < > button is pressed, press the <MENU> button.
9. Select [Wi-Fi function].
10. Select [ ] (Print from Wi-Fi printer).
11. Select [Register a device for connection].
12. Check the SSID and password.
- Check the SSID (network name) ( ) and password ( ) displayed on the cameraâs LCD monitor.
- In [Wi-Fi settings], if you set [Password] to [None], the password will not be displayed or required.
NOTE
"_Canon0A" is displayed at the end of the SSID.
13. Operate the printer to connect it to the camera via Wi-Fi.
- On the Wi-Fi settings menu of the printer to be used, select the SSID you have checked in step 12 ( ).
- For the password, enter the password checked in step 12 ( ).
14. When a list of detected printers appears, select the printer to connect to via Wi-Fi, then press < >.
- Some printers may make a beeping sound.
- When 16 or more printers are detected or the search takes over 3 minutes, you can select [Search again].
The processing screen is displayed.
When a Wi-Fi connection is established, an image on the card will appear.
The settings for connecting to a printer are now complete.
Step 2: Printing Images 1. Press the < > < > keys of the cross keys to select an image to print, then press < >.
By pressing the < > button, you can switch to the index display and select an image.
2. Select [Print image].
3. Select [Print].
- For the print setting procedures, see "Print Settings" in the Wi-Fi (Wireless Communication) Function Instruction Manual. The Instruction Manuals can be downloaded from the Canon Web site.
- When printing is complete, the screen for step 1 will reappear. To print another image, repeat steps 1 to 3.
4. Press the < > button to display the confirmation dialog. Select [OK], then press < > to terminate the connection.
IMPORTANT
- With a Wi-Fi connection to a printer established, a picture cannot be taken even if the cameraâs shutter button is pressed.
- Movies cannot be printed.
- Before printing, be sure to set the paper size.
- Certain printers may not imprint the file number.
- If [Bordered] is set, certain printers may imprint the date on the border.
- Depending on the printer, the date may appear faint if it is imprinted on a bright background or on the border.
- RAW images cannot be printed by selecting [Print order]. When printing, select [Print image] and print.
- The screen display and setting options vary depending on the printer. Some settings may not be available. For details, refer to the printerâs instruction manual.
NOTE
- When you use a battery to power the camera, make sure it is fully charged.
- Depending on the imageâs file size and image-recording quality, it may take some time to start printing after you select [Print].
- To stop printing, press < > while [Stop] is displayed, then select [OK].
- When printing with [Print order], if you stopped printing and want to resume printing of the remaining images, select [Resume]. Note that printing will not resume if any of the following occurs.
ã- You changed the print order or deleted any of the print ordered images before resuming printing.
ã- When index is set, you changed the paper setting before resuming printing.
ã- The cardâs remaining capacity was low when you paused printing.
